We went over and made the final arrangements (sounds a little gruesome doesn't it) to buy our 178 and do another look over to make sure it was what we wanted. Picked a few nits and finalized the add ons. Doing the paper work we were pushed 3 times to buy the extended warranty and I refused to buy it. They are still offering it to us up until the time we pick it up on Thursday. Almost $2000 for a four year add on warranty just seemed to be too much. After we got home I looked up the company"Warrantech" and was not too impressed with the BBB rating. Has anyone purchased an extended warranty they were pleased with. Four years with our previous trailer and no issues other than the microwave dying. Appreciate any input.
